In regards to exercise there are various more queries to go with question 1, but exercises that involve the whole body (squats, lunges, push ups) work quicker and more effectively than say just bicep curls.
Resistance training (with weights) will have a better fat burning effect that aerobic exercise will but depending on your fitness levels just going out for a vigorous 30 mins walk at least 3 times a week may get you started and results showing. It is also better to try and exercise morning and evening with higher intensity but less time - so say go for two 20min jogs rather than a 45min one just in the evening.
If you have access to a gym then get an instructor to make you up a program. There a so many variables such as injuries, posture, etc that I would prefer not to set you with any definites. But adding some squats, lunges and pushups into your daily exercises would certainly do some good.
